The video discusses the gatekeeping theory, which involves selecting and filtering information before sharing it with others. Originating from Kurt Lewin's studies, the theory was expanded by David White, who examined editorial decisions in news media. Gatekeeping is influenced by news values like impact and timeliness. The video also explores how social media has changed gatekeeping, with users now acting as gatekeepers. However, social media platforms may reinforce unequal access to information through algorithms, creating echo chambers and misinformation.
